Garuda Indonesia, Which Was 'encroached On' By Its Own Two Top Leaders

JAKARTA - The scandal that ensnared the President Director of PT Garuda Indonesia is not the first time. Long before the smuggling of Harley Davidson motorbikes and two Brompton folding bikes by the President Director of PT Garuda Indonesia I Gusti Ngurah Askhara Danadiputra alias Ari Ashkara, Garuda Indonesia had also been rocked by a corruption case involving Emirsyah Satar.

Emir is suspected of accepting bribes from a project to procure aircraft and aircraft engines from Airbus SAS and Rolls-Royce PLC at PT Garuda Indonesia. Apart from accepting bribes, he is also suspected of committing money laundering. However, to this day, Emir, who was the former CEO of Garuda Indonesia for the 2005-2014 period, has yet to face trial.

Even though they both stumbled over the scandal, the Corruption Eradication Commission (KPK) admitted that they had not seen any similarities between the cases that ensnared Ari Askhara and Emirsyah Satar. This is because the case that caught Ari was only discovered a few days ago and is still being investigated by the Customs and Excise Office of the Ministry of Finance.

"The similarities have not been discovered yet," said KPK deputy chairman Saut Situmorang to reporters in Jakarta, Friday, December 6.

Saut said that so far there has not been any suspicion of gratification that could ensnare Ari. The reason is that there is no element of gratification considering that the contraband in the form of a ShovelHead Harley Davidson has not yet arrived in Ari's hands. "So I think this is not a gratification," he said.

Didn't report Harley Davidson on LHKPN

In the LHKPN report submitted by Ari Askhara in 2018, it turned out that Ari did not mention that he owned a Harley Davidson. In fact, Ari is suspected of being a big fan of motorbikes produced by the United States. He only recorded three cars, namely the Pajero Sport, Mazda 6, and Lexus with a value of Rp1.3 billion.

Apart from cars, Ari is also noted to have eight plots of land spread across Bali, Jakarta, Bogor and Bekasi with a total value of IDR 23.2 billion. It is noted that Ari has other assets in the form of cash or other cash equivalents of IDR 10.4 billion, other assets of IDR 2.3 billion, and other movable assets of IDR 95 million. So, when totaled, his assets reached Rp. 37.5 billion.

KPK Deputy Chairman Laode M Syarif said it was clear that Ari was not eligible to be the Main Director of Garuda if he really had a Harley Davidson collection and did not report the ownership in the LHKPN. "If, for example, he has a lot of Harley Davidson collections, it turns out that they are not reported in the LHKPN, that means he is not eligible to be the Director of Garuda," said Syarif, Friday, December 6.

Syarif assessed that with the stumble of the previous President Director of PT Garuda Indonesia, namely Emirsyah Satar, in the case of bribery and money laundering, this should be a moment for management improvement in the future. "If now the case (Emirsyah Satar) is just about to be submitted to court, there has been another incident, so the public is disappointed," he said.

Back to the LHKPN question. Syarif suspected that Ari's big motorbike could be on behalf of someone else. This is because the mode of using people's names in assets owned by state officials is a common thing. Moreover, when shipping Harley Davidson and Brompton bicycles, Ari used someone else's name, namely the name of the employee.

"Yesterday, at the time of delivery, it didn't seem like his name, yes. (Delivery) Using someone else's name. Indeed, there are many modes like that," he said.

Previously, the Customs and Excise officer of Soekarno-Hatta Airport, Tangerang, had the scandal over the fake spare parts when they checked the plane that had just landed from France and immediately entered the Hangar 4 Garuda Indonesia Maintanance Facility on November 17.

During the inspection, customs and excise officers found 18 boxes labeled with passenger luggage. This box was also not reported on flight GA9721, which was known to carry 22 VIP passengers and 10 cabin crew. After being unloaded, the 18 boxes in the passenger trunk turned out to be containing large Harley Davidson motorbike spare parts, two packages containing Brompton bikes, and spare parts for the plane.

In the aftermath of this discovery, BUMN Minister Erick Thohir then fired Ari Ashkara and in the future, the investigation of this case will continue to be carried out to ensnare all those who took part in the smuggling. "With that, I in the BUMN ministry will dismiss the President Director of Garuda," said Erick in a press conference at the Ministry of Finance Office, Central Jakarta, Thursday, December 5.
